Who we are
Independence Australia Group is a social enterprise that provides choice for people with a disability or other personal need, enabling them to regain and retain their independence within an inclusive community.
We believe everyone should have the opportunity to participate in life and the community, regardless of ability. Our aim is to improve the quality of life and provide access to products, resources and support to allow people to make choices to enhance their well-being and lifestyle, whether it’s in their own home, local community or in our residential facilities.
As a social enterprise, we redistribute the surplus funds generated through the sale of over 12,000 healthcare products, mobility aids, and equipment into programs that support people living with disability.
About the Role
Reporting to the Reporting & System Finance Manager, you will design and deliver impactful financial dashboards and reporting solutions using Power BI, helping stakeholders make informed, data-driven decisions.
You’ll work closely with Finance Managers, FP&A teams, and Enterprise Applications to support strategic planning, budgeting, forecasting, and performance analysis across the organisation.
Key Responsibilities
- Develop and maintain financial reports and dashboards in Power BI
- Create interactive visualisations for budgeting, forecasting, and variance analysis
- Build automated reporting solutions integrating multiple data sources
- Develop Power BI data models, DAX measures, and Power Query solutions
- Analyse financial performance, identify trends, and provide actionable insights
- Support monthly, quarterly, and annual forecasting cycles
- Maintain reporting accuracy, integrity, and governance standards
- Collaborate with stakeholders to deliver meaningful financial reporting
About You
- Strong understanding of financial accounting, budgeting, and forecasting
- Advanced experience with Microsoft Power BI
- Strong SQL and advanced Excel skills
- Experience working with ERP and financial systems such as SAP, Oracle, or Workday
- 2–4 years’ experience in financial reporting, FP&A, business intelligence, or similar roles
- Degree qualification in Finance, Accounting, Business Analytics, or related discipline
